One key aspect of business success is training and educating employees, partners, and customers. Many companies have realized the importance of extending their training efforts beyond the traditional boundaries of their organization to include external stakeholders. This approach, known as “extended enterprise training,” allows companies to provide consistent training experiences to everyone involved in their business ecosystem. However, managing the training needs of an extended enterprise can be complex and challenging. This is where a learning management system (LMS) for extended enterprise can make a significant difference.

An LMS for extended enterprise is a software platform that helps organizations manage, deliver, and track training programs for their extended network of stakeholders. Whether it’s partners, suppliers, customers, or franchisees, an LMS for extended enterprise enables organizations to provide targeted and relevant training content to different groups of learners. This not only ensures that everyone in the extended enterprise receives the necessary training but also helps improve performance, engagement, and ultimately, business outcomes.

There are several key benefits to using an LMS for extended enterprise training. Firstly, it centralizes training content and resources, making it easy for administrators to create, manage, and distribute training materials to different groups of learners. This centralized approach eliminates the need for multiple training systems or platforms, streamlining the training process and saving valuable time and resources. Additionally, an LMS for extended enterprise allows organizations to personalize training experiences for different audiences based on their roles, interests, and skill levels. This customization leads to higher engagement and retention rates among learners, ultimately driving better learning outcomes.

Another key advantage of an LMS for extended enterprise is the ability to track and measure the impact of training programs across the entire business ecosystem. By capturing data on learner progress, completion rates, assessment scores, and other key metrics, organizations can gain valuable insights into the effectiveness of their training programs. This data-driven approach allows companies to make informed decisions about future training initiatives, identify areas for improvement, and demonstrate the return on investment of their training efforts.

Furthermore, an LMS for extended enterprise enhances collaboration and knowledge sharing among different stakeholders within the business ecosystem. By providing a common platform for learning and communication, organizations can foster a culture of continuous learning and collaboration. This not only improves knowledge retention and skill development but also strengthens relationships with external partners and customers. Implementing an LMS for extended enterprise requires careful planning and consideration to ensure its effectiveness and success. Organizations need to define clear learning objectives, identify target audiences, develop relevant training content, and establish measurable goals and metrics for tracking training outcomes. It’s also important to select an LMS platform that aligns with the organization’s training needs, business goals, and budget constraints. Whether it’s a cloud-based LMS, a self-hosted solution, or a mobile-friendly platform, choosing the right LMS for extended enterprise is essential for achieving training success.
